CMA CGM announces overweight surcharge update from Asia and India East Coast to Nigeria

CMA CGM announced an updated Overweight Surcharge (OWS) from Asia and India East Coast to Nigeria that will take effect on 28 April.

The French ocean carrier will implement a fee of US$250 per 20′ dry container with a container gross weight equal to or over 18 tons from China, South East Asia, North East Asia, and the East Coast of India to Nigerian ports of Tincan, Apapa, and Onne.

CMA CGM said the surcharge will be applicable to short-term contracts (three months and below) only.
